For Children in Rising Grades K through 12
Learning Can Be Fun offers a “hands-on” approach to many
fascinating topics. Class size is kept to a minimum to allow for
flexibility and individual attention provided by a team of
outstanding instructors. Each
program, unless otherwise indicated, will be held at the BRCC Weyers
Cave Campus and consists of 15 hours of instruction within a
one-week period. Morning classes will meet from 9:00 a.m. until
noon, and afternoon classes will meet from 1:00 p.m. until 4:00
p.m., unless otherwise stated. Students will be given a LCBF T-shirt
with their first registration. Parents, siblings, and friends are
invited last half hour of class on Friday to observe what the
students have done during the week.
